Identifying High-Risk Individuals

Certain factors can increase an individual's susceptibility to prostate cancer, and it's crucial to be aware of these risk factors. Men with a family history of the disease, those of African American descent, and individuals with known genetic mutations such as BRCA1, BRCA2, ATM, HOXB13, MLH1, MSH2, or MSH6 are at a higher risk. By recognizing these predispositions, men can take proactive steps to monitor their health and seek timely medical attention.

Cruisin' for a Cure: A Community-Driven Initiative

To make the prostate cancer screening process more accessible and less intimidating, Roswell Park Comprehensive Cancer Center has partnered with MANUP Buffalo, Inc. to host the annual Cruisin' for a Cure event. This family-friendly car show not only celebrates the automotive enthusiast community but also provides a platform for men to undergo prostate cancer early detection tests in a relaxed and supportive environment.The event, scheduled for Saturday, September 28th, offers a range of activities and attractions to engage the entire family. From a free car show featuring various car clubs and individual owners to food trucks, contests, and live radio broadcasts, Cruisin' for a Cure promises a day filled with fun and entertainment. Amidst the festivities, men between the ages of 45 and 69 can take advantage of the on-site prostate cancer screening clinic, where they will receive a one-on-one educational consultation with a Roswell Park urologist in addition to the comprehensive early detection test.By creating a welcoming and inclusive atmosphere, Cruisin' for a Cure aims to break down the barriers that often prevent men from prioritizing their health. Elks Lodge hosts annual car and bike show to support local charities

Revving Up for Charity: The Elks Lodge's Triumphant Car and Bike Show

The Santa Clarita Elks Lodge No. 2379 on Sierra Highway transformed their annual car and bike show into a resounding success, drawing in over 1,500 attendees and raising funds for local charities. From classic cars to sports bikes, the event showcased a diverse array of automotive marvels, captivating the community and fueling their passion for a good cause.

Driving Change: The Elks Lodge's Philanthropic Pursuit

A Showcase of Automotive Splendor

The Elks Lodge's car and bike show was a true celebration of automotive excellence, with over 50 vehicles on display, ranging from timeless classics to sleek sports cars and powerful motorcycles. Attendees were captivated by the roaring engines and the opportunity to admire these stunning machines up close. Many couldn't resist the urge to snap selfies, capturing the moment and sharing their excitement with friends and family.

Fueling Charitable Efforts

The event served as the Elks Lodge's biggest annual fundraiser, enabling the organization to acquire the necessary funds to support numerous local charities in the Santa Clarita Valley. Over the past 57 years, the Elks Lodge has donated a staggering $1.2 million to organizations such as Bridge to Home and the Child & Family Center, making a significant impact on the community.

The classics were on display at the annual Nantasket Beach Car Show

Vintage Splendor on Display: The Nantasket Beach Car Show Captivates Crowds

The annual Nantasket Beach Car Show, a highly anticipated event for auto enthusiasts, once again transformed the main avenue into a veritable showcase of vintage and classic automobiles. Hundreds of meticulously restored and well-preserved vehicles, each with its own unique story, converged to delight the senses of the gathered spectators.

Trophies and Accolades: Honoring Automotive Artistry

The Nantasket Beach Car Show is not just a display of vintage vehicles; it's also a celebration of the hard work and dedication that goes into restoring and maintaining these automotive treasures. This year, the event's creative trophies, designed by the talented Kim Greaves, were eagerly anticipated by the participants.Among the winners was Ed Clark, who took home the coveted Best in Show award for his stunning 1939 Chevy truck, complete with a John Deere tractor in the bed. Ann O'Brien also received a trophy for her beautifully preserved 1928 Ford Model A, a testament to her commitment to preserving automotive history.
